MY PROCESS (how I work)

A bit of documentary with direction when it’s appropriate. Family portraits and formal images receive intentional direction and guidance.

I’m attentive to where connection, light, and composition intersect; using those elements to shape a cohesive visual story.

My aim is to understand you, resulting in imagery that feels considered, personal, and complete from beginning to end.

PHILOSOPHY (why I work this way)

My philosophy is simple: weddings are not performances, they are lived experiences. Wedding photography isn’t about perfection but about the balance between blending in and stepping forward when needed.


I know the immense responsibility that comes with documenting a wedding day, and acknowledge how much weight these memories hold. This is why I place a large emphasis on your trust, your privacy, and above all – your experience.
